Did you know?

There is some confusion surrounding if there are valid subspecies, with some listing four, others three, and others listing two: the western Erythrocebus patas patas (with a black nose) and the eastern E. patas pyrrhonotus (with a white nose). However, it was later discovered that the nose colour used to separate these subspecies could change to white during pregnancy in females, as well as in general as animals aged, and E. patas pyrrhonotus in Kenya often did not have white n… WebPatas monkeys—also known as hussar monkeys, wadi monkeys, nisnas, and singe rouge—are monkeys of the Cercopithecidae family. Web9. feb 2024 · The body of the red patas monkeys is about 50 - 70 cm long and the tails of the monkeys are also in the same length. On average, the male Erythrocebus monkeys have an average weight of about 12.5 kg. But the female Erythrocebus monkeys can grow only up to only 6.5 kg. This patas monkey diet is omnivorous.
